Jack and Jill at work
Manufacturing –
Evaluate Jack and Jill in the workplace performing
assembly operations
- Task Analysis Toolkit- NIOSH, OWAS, RULA, MTM-1,
Static Strength Prediction, Manual Handling Limits, Lower Back Analysis, Metabolic Energy Expenditure, Fatigue Analysis
- Motion Capture (VR)
- Eye views
- Reach zones- Task Simulation Builder
